
Police in Russia's volatile North Caucasus say one person has been killed and two more injured in a bombing on a police convoy, Euronews reported.
Fatina Ubaydatova, police spokeswoman in the restive region of Dagestan, said Wednesday that the convoy hit a bomb on the road outside the regional capital of Makhachkala on Tuesday evening.
The convoy was ferrying federal police forces to the region. Police are sent to Dagestan on a regular basis.
